Association of two saccular aneurysms of the posterior inferior cerebellar artery with a cerebellar arteriovenous malformation fed by the same artery. Case report
Abstract
Coexistence of posterior fossa aneurysms and AVMs on the same feeding artery is very rare; the case of an association of two saccular aneurysms of the posterior inferior cerebellar artery with a cerebellar arteriovenous malformation of the same artery is reported. Theories concerning etiology are reported as well.
